导航

    全志在线开发者论坛

    • 注册
    • 登录
    • 搜索
    • 版块
    • 话题
    • 在线文档
    • 社区主页

    d1-h的安全启动固件打包失败

    编译和烧写问题专区
    3
    8
    2749
    正在加载更多帖子
    • 从旧到新
    • 从新到旧
    • 最多赞同
    回复
    • 在新帖中回复
    登录后回复
    此主题已被删除。只有拥有主题管理权限的用户可以查看。
    • A
      a1314258 LV 3 最后由 编辑

      打包普通的可以,pack -s失败。

      sboot bin=/home/user/tina-d1-h/out/d1-h-nezha/image/sboot.bin
      file /home/user/tina-d1-h/out/d1-h-nezha/image/sboot.bin cant be open to calc hash
      dragoncreate_toc0_certif err in calchash
      create cert failed
      ERROR: dragon toc0 run error
      

      并没有发现有sboot.bin文件。

      YuzukiTsuru 1 条回复 最后回复 回复 引用 分享 0
      • YuzukiTsuru
        柚木 鉉 LV 9 @a1314258 最后由 YuzukiTsuru 编辑

        @a1314258 在 d1-h的安全启动固件打包失败 中说:

        cant be open to calc hash

        sboot需要编译安全启动的固件,但是由于目前开源的D1-H SDK里移除了sboot组件,所以无法编译sboot启动组件。具体可以咨询FAE,或者打入这个补丁,支持sboot: https://github.com/YuzukiHD/TinaAddons

        A Z 3 条回复 最后回复 回复 引用 分享 0
        • A
          a1314258 LV 3 @YuzukiTsuru 最后由 编辑

          @yuzukitsuru
          works like a charm.
          Danke

          1 条回复 最后回复 回复 引用 分享 0
          • A
            a1314258 LV 3 @YuzukiTsuru 最后由 编辑

            @yuzukitsuru
            再送佛送到西吧。怎么把这种固件写到的d1的sd卡里面?尝试了 因为喜欢用ADB,因为不喜欢插拔TF卡,所以D1直接用PhoenixSuit烧录TF(SDNAND) 没有成功

            YuzukiTsuru 1 条回复 最后回复 回复 引用 分享 0
            • YuzukiTsuru
              柚木 鉉 LV 9 @a1314258 最后由 编辑

              @a1314258 PhoenixCard选择启动卡

              A 1 条回复 最后回复 回复 引用 分享 0
              • A
                a1314258 LV 3 @YuzukiTsuru 最后由 编辑

                @yuzukitsuru
                tina_d1-h-nezha_uart0.img 用 PhoenixCard 成功

                tina_d1-h-nezha_uart0_secure_v0.img 失败了,reset之后串口什么都没显示 😖

                YuzukiTsuru 1 条回复 最后回复 回复 引用 分享 0
                • YuzukiTsuru
                  柚木 鉉 LV 9 @a1314258 最后由 编辑

                  @a1314258 安全固件就别想放sd卡了

                  1 条回复 最后回复 回复 引用 分享 0
                  • Z
                    zhang1 LV 2 @YuzukiTsuru 最后由 编辑

                    @yuzukitsuru 请问打入补丁后生成的安全固件,使用Phoenixsuit烧写时会出现反复烧写的情况(进度条完成显示成功后又自动开始下一次烧写),有可能是因为补丁不适配吗?

                    1 条回复 最后回复 回复 引用 分享 0
                    • 1 / 1
                    • First post
                      Last post

                    Copyright © 2024 深圳全志在线有限公司 粤ICP备2021084185号 粤公网安备44030502007680号

                    行为准则 | 用户协议 | 隐私权政策